
KSP 1070–Ritu by Kalash Seeds is a premium hybrid capsicum (Shimla Mirch) developed for high yield, uniform blocky fruits, and wide adaptability across Kharif, Rabi, and Summer seasons. Suitable for both open-field and protected cultivation, this hybrid offers excellent fruit quality, good shelf life, and strong transport tolerance.
Attribute | Details |
---|---|
Brand | Kalash |
Variety | KSP 1070–Ritu (F1 Hybrid) |
Crop | Capsicum / Shimla Mirch (Capsicum annuum) |
Season | Kharif / Rabi / Summer |
Fruit Colour | Glossy green (turns red at full maturity) |
Fruit Shape | Blocky and uniform |
Average Fruit Weight* | ~100–120 g |
Maturity* | ~65–70 days after transplanting |
Cultivation | Open field and protected structures (poly/greenhouse) |
Seed Rate* | ~80–100 g per acre |
Post-Harvest | Excellent shelf life and transport tolerance |
*Indicative values. Always follow the packet/leaflet and local advisory for precise recommendations.
Q1: In which seasons can this variety be grown?
A1: It is adaptable to Kharif, Rabi, and Summer seasons, providing stable yields across diverse climates.
Q2: What is the fruit size and weight?
A2: Fruits are blocky and uniform, weighing about 100–120 g. They are glossy green initially and turn red upon full maturity.
Q3: When does the first harvest occur?
A3: The first harvest is typically ready in 65–70 days after transplanting. Harvesting continues for 2–3 months.
Q4: Is it suitable for polyhouse cultivation?
A4: Yes. It performs well in both polyhouse and open-field conditions. Under protected cultivation, fruits are more uniform with higher yield.
Q5: What benefits does this hybrid offer farmers?
A5: Farmers benefit from high yield, excellent shelf life, and good transport tolerance, making it profitable for both local and distant markets.
Q6: What seed rate and spacing are recommended?
A6: Recommended seed rate is 80–100 g per acre. Suggested spacing: 60 × 60 cm (open field) or 60 × 45 cm (polyhouse).
Q7: Does this variety have disease tolerance?
A7: Yes, the plants are vigorous and stress-tolerant, providing better field performance.
